Mrs. Barbara Eloise Harp, 82, of Adairsville passed away Monday, January 23, 2017 at her residence.
She was born September 26, 1934 in Rome, GA, daughter of the late Arthur Justin Wallace and Bertha Wood Wallace. She was a member of Creekside Fellowship in Cartersville. Mrs. Harp loved spending time with her family, was an avid reader, and enjoyed gardening.
